Evelyn McMullen is a scholar working on Clinical Psychology, Education and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health. According to data from OpenAlex, Evelyn McMullen has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 513 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Clinical Psychology, 9 papers in Education and 5 papers in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health. Recurrent topics in Evelyn McMullen’s work include Early Childhood Education and Development (9 papers), Psychotherapy Techniques and Applications (6 papers) and Infant Development and Preterm Care (5 papers). Evelyn McMullen is often cited by papers focused on Early Childhood Education and Development (9 papers), Psychotherapy Techniques and Applications (6 papers) and Infant Development and Preterm Care (5 papers). Evelyn McMullen collaborates with scholars based in Canada. Evelyn McMullen's co-authors include Olesya Falenchuk, Brooke Fletcher, Michal Perlman, Prakesh S. Shah, Jeanne C. Watson, Joseph Beyene, Nellie Kamkar, Linda A. White and Elizabeth Dhuey and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Early Childhood Research Quarterly and Psychotherapy.
